TradingView Enhances Volume Footprint Charts with New Modes

by FXInsider

A recent update has introduced two new display modes for Volume Footprint charts aimed at enhancing the trading analysis experience. Responding to user feedback, TradingView has rolled out these features to enable more effective visual data representation.

The first mode, known as Profile mode, alters the display so that the width of each cell corresponds to the trading volume at that price level. This adjustment provides a clearer and more dynamic view, making it easier for traders to interpret data. Activating Profile mode is straightforward: users can access the chart settings, navigate to the Symbol tab, and select ‘Profile’ from the Display dropdown menu.

The second new option is Ladder type, which shares similarities with the existing Buy & Sell type but distinguishes itself by only highlighting the highest-volume cell at each price level. This functionality focuses attention on the most significant price points, allowing traders to quickly identify areas of interest and potential decision-making.

To enable Ladder type, users must also utilize the chart settings window. By going to the Symbol tab and selecting ‘Ladder’ as the display type, users can switch their Volume Footprint chart to this new format.

These enhancements aim to improve the usability and effectiveness of TradingView charts, thus providing traders with better tools for analysis.
